1. Which of the following injuries, if demonstrated by a client entering the Emergency Department, is the highest priority?
- A. open leg fracture
- B. open head injury
- C. stab wound to the chest
- D. traumatic amputation of a thumb
Correct answer: C
Rationale: A stab wound to the chest might result in lung collapse and mediastinal shift that, if untreated, could lead to death. Treatment of an obstructed airway or a chest wound is a higher priority than hemorrhage. The principle of ABC (airway, breathing, and circulation) prioritizes care decisions. In this scenario, the stab wound to the chest poses the highest risk to the client's life as it can lead to severe complications such as lung collapse and mediastinal shift. Addressing this injury promptly is crucial to prevent further harm or potential fatality. Open leg fracture, open head injury, and traumatic amputation of a thumb, while serious, do not pose an immediate life-threatening risk compared to a stab wound to the chest.
2. One of the major functions of the kidneys in maintaining normal fluid balance is:
- A. the manufacture of antidiuretic hormone.
- B. the regulation of calcium and phosphate balance.
- C. the regulation of the pH of the extracellular fluid.
- D. the control of aldosterone levels.
Correct answer: C
Rationale: The correct answer is 'the regulation of the pH of the extracellular fluid.' The kidneys play a crucial role in maintaining normal fluid balance by regulating extracellular fluid and osmolarity through selective retention and excretion of fluids. Additionally, they regulate the pH of the extracellular fluid by retaining hydrogen ions and excreting metabolic wastes and toxic substances. Choice A is incorrect because antidiuretic hormone (ADH) is manufactured by the pituitary gland, not the kidneys. Choice B is incorrect as the regulation of calcium and phosphate balance is primarily controlled by the parathyroid gland. Choice D is incorrect as aldosterone levels are controlled by the adrenal glands, not the kidneys.
3. The nurse is caring for a client with hyperemesis gravidarum. What is the most likely electrolyte imbalance?
- A. Hypocalcemia
- B. Hypomagnesemia
- C. Hyponatremia
- D. Hypokalemia
Correct answer: D
Rationale: In hyperemesis gravidarum, where the client experiences severe nausea and vomiting, the most likely electrolyte imbalance is hypokalemia. Potassium is abundant in the stomach, and excessive vomiting leads to potassium loss. Hypocalcemia (Choice A) is not typically associated with hyperemesis gravidarum. Hypomagnesemia (Choice B) and Hyponatremia (Choice C) are less likely to occur compared to hypokalemia in this condition.
4. The nurse is obtaining a health assessment from the preoperative client scheduled for hip replacement surgery. Which statement by the client would be most important for the nurse to report to the physician?
- A. "I had chickenpox when I was 8 years old."?
- B. "I had rheumatic fever when I was 10 years old."?
- C. "I have a strong family history of gastric cancer."?
- D. "I have pain in my hip with any movement."?
Correct answer: B
Rationale: The most important statement for the nurse to report to the physician is that the client had rheumatic fever when they were 10 years old. This information is crucial as individuals who have had rheumatic fever require pre-medication with antibiotics before any surgical or dental procedure to prevent bacterial endocarditis. Reporting this history ensures the client's safety during the hip replacement surgery. The other options, such as having chickenpox in the past, a family history of gastric cancer, or experiencing hip pain, are important for the client's overall health assessment but do not have the same immediate implications for the upcoming surgery as the history of rheumatic fever.
